V590 OGC is a 1999 Volkswagen Bora in Blue with a 1,595c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.

Across all 1999 Volkswagen Bora models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.4% with a typical mileage of 100,227 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Volkswagen Bora f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 32,842 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V590 OGC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Volkswagen Bora typ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 27 years old, this Volkswagen Bora is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
